Job Title: Executive Assistant
Location: Cambridge, MA
About the Job
This is a high impact role embedded within one of the most strategically complex functions in our Specialty Care Global Business Unit. You will provide dedicated support to the Global Head of Strategy & Operations - a senior leader reporting directly to the Executive Vice President (EVP), Specialty Care and operating at N-2 to the CEO with accountability across a number of Therapeutic areas (TAs) including immunology & inflammation (I&I), oncology, neurology, and rare diseases. This role will also support a team of five Senior Director-level direct reports spanning strategy, operations, and transformation.
This is not a conventional administrative role. The function you are supporting runs the GBU's long-range strategy, portfolio prioritization, BD&L thought leadership, and integrated annual planning processes. The pace is fast, the stakeholder landscape is global, and the workload demands someone who is proactive, exceptionally organized, highly discreet, and comfortable operating in an environment where priorities shift quickly and precision matters.

Main Responsibilities:
Executive & Calendar Management
- Own and actively manage the Global Head's complex calendar across multiple time zones, ensuring scheduling reflects strategic priorities and protects high-value focus time.
- Coordinate and sequence meeting schedules for the broader team of direct reports, resolving conflicts and sequencing interdependencies with judgment and discretion.
- Prepare meeting agendas, pre-read materials, and briefing packs; track follow-up actions and ensure owners are held accountable.
- Screen and triage inbound communications (email and messaging platforms) for the Head of Strategy & Operations, flagging any urgent items and drafting responses on behalf of the leader where appropriate.
Travel & Logistics
- Manage all domestic and international travel arrangements end-to-end including flights, hotels, ground transport, visas, itineraries - with flawless attention to detail and clear contingency planning.
- Prepare comprehensive trip briefings including stakeholder backgrounds, meeting objectives, and logistical details.
- Process and reconcile expense reports accurately and in a timely manner in line with company policy.
Meeting & Event Coordination
- Organize and coordinate high-stakes internal meetings including GBU leadership team sessions, Executive Committee (ExCom) preparation meetings, quarterly business reviews, and cross-functional strategy forums.
- Manage all logistics for offsites, workshops, and team events - venue sourcing, catering, materials, AV, and participant coordination.
- Serve as a reliable point of coordination across a geographically distributed network of internal stakeholders, peer EAs, and external parties.
Communications & Stakeholder Liaison
- Act as a trusted point of contact on behalf of the Global Head, handling communications with professionalism and appropriate confidentiality.
- Build and maintain productive relationships with counterpart EAs and administrative teams across the enterprise, including those supporting ExCom members and global functional leaders.
- Support preparation of presentations and documents for senior forums, including formatting, proofreading, and version control.
Operations & Team Support
- Provide day-to-day operational support to the team of direct reports as appropriate -coordinating shared deadlines, managing shared resources, and supporting onboarding of new team members.
- Maintain team distribution lists, org charts, and SharePoint/intranet resources.
- Manage procurement and vendor coordination for team needs (subscriptions, supplies, external meeting logistics).
- Support budget tracking and purchase order processing in coordination with the finance business partner.
